    Their Ages .
    THEIR AGES.

    "My husband's age," remarked a lady the other day, "is represented by
    the figures of my own age reversed. He is my senior, and the difference
    between our ages is one-eleventh of their sum."

    I haven't used any equation for this. I'll tell how I did it.
    Take any 2 numbers so that after reversing them, the difference between them shouldn't be too much, as the difference in the ages of wife and husband will increase.
    so, numbers that will come to you would be like this,
    23 and 32, 34 and 43 etc.
    If you notice, the difference in all the cases will be 9.
    As per the clause given by wife, the difference in their ages is equal to 1/11th of the sum of their ages.
    therefore, wife's age = a, husband's age = b, so b - a =9
    b - a = (1/11) * (a + b),
    9 = (1/11) * (a + b),
    a + b = 99
    and, b - a = 9,
    On solving, we get a = 45, and b = 54
